Transaction 7faa783d237d0c2571ec154b233580756fadccc68817dfb7f0200e7b44afcb74

1 Input
1 Outputs
  • 7faa783d237d0c2571ec154b233580756fadccc68817dfb7f0200e7b44afcb74:0
  • value  195676019
    address  bc1qr0rcf2alg7sjkylef2pxzy2xsuhlwhlwyuzpqe